Mistake 2: Treating Sleep Scores as Medical Results
Many brands provide a sleep score based on factors such as:
- Sleep duration
- Sleep timing
- Sleep interruptions
- Estimated sleep stages
However, each company calculates these scores differently.
A score of 80 on one platform does not necessarily equal an 80 on another platform.
Sleep scores are useful for personal tracking, but they should not be treated as medical measurements.

Can a Smartwatch Detect Sleep Problems?
Smartwatches can identify patterns that may deserve attention, but they cannot diagnose sleep disorders.
Some devices can track signals related to:
- Irregular breathing patterns
- Low oxygen levels
- Frequent awakenings
- Changes in sleep duration
However, these measurements are only indicators.
If you experience symptoms such as:
- Loud, regular snoring
- Gasping during sleep
- Frequent nighttime awakenings
- Extreme daytime tiredness
- Difficulty sleeping for long periods
it is better to speak with a healthcare professional.
A smartwatch can encourage you to ask questions, but diagnosis requires proper medical evaluation.

Can a smartwatch accurately measure deep sleep?
Smartwatches can estimate deep sleep using movement, heart rate, and other signals, but they do not directly measure brain activity. Deep sleep estimates are generally less precise than total sleep duration measurements.
Should I wear my smartwatch on my dominant or non-dominant hand for sleep tracking?
Most manufacturers recommend wearing the watch on the wrist you normally use according to your device settings. Consistency matters more than choosing one specific hand.
If you switch wrists frequently, your data may become harder to compare.
Can a smartwatch detect sleep apnea?
Some smartwatches can identify signals that may be associated with breathing disturbances, such as oxygen-level changes or irregular breathing patterns. However, they cannot confirm a sleep apnea diagnosis.
A medical sleep evaluation is required for diagnosis.
Why does my smartwatch show different sleep stages every night?
Sleep naturally changes each night. Results may also vary because smartwatch algorithms estimate sleep stages using indirect signals.
Factors such as stress, exercise, illness, alcohol, and bedtime changes can influence your results.
How long should I use a smartwatch before analyzing my sleep habits?
A few weeks of consistent tracking usually provides a better picture than a few isolated nights. Longer periods help reveal meaningful patterns.
